How to Purchase MyBit (MYB) using Chainlink (LINK)
To buy MyBit using Chainlink, first, find a cryptocurrency exchange that supports the MYB/LINK trading pair. Create an account, verify your identity, and deposit your LINK into your exchange wallet. Locate the MYB/LINK pair on the trading platform and place an order to exchange your Chainlink for MyBit. If the MYB/LINK pair is unavailable, you can first exchange Chainlink for a stablecoin like Tether (USDT) or a fiat currency, then trade that for MyBit. Be mindful of potential exchange fees, which vary by platform and can affect the total cost of your transaction. In Germany, it’s also important to consider the tax implications of your trades, as capital gains tax may apply to your profits from cryptocurrency transactions.
